在当今快速发展的互联网时代,网页加载速度已成为用户体验的重要指标之一。一个响应迅速的网页不仅能提升用户满意度,还能提高网站在搜索引擎中的排名。本文将深入探讨HTML渲染加速的五大技巧,帮助您告别卡顿体验,提升网页加载速度。
技巧一:优化HTML结构
HTML结构的优化是提升网页加载速度的基础。以下是一些关键点:
1. 减少嵌套层级
过多的嵌套层级会导致浏览器解析HTML时消耗更多时间。因此,建议尽量减少嵌套层级,保持HTML结构的简洁性。
2. 使用语义化标签
语义化标签有助于浏览器更好地解析和渲染页面。例如,使用<header>、<footer>、<nav>等标签代替传统的<div>和<span>。
3. 避免使用过时的HTML标签
过时的HTML标签可能会导致浏览器解析错误,从而影响页面加载速度。请尽量使用最新的HTML标准。
技巧二:压缩HTML文件
压缩HTML文件可以减少文件大小,从而降低加载时间。以下是一些压缩方法:
1. 使用在线工具
许多在线工具可以帮助您压缩HTML文件,例如HTML Minifier。
2. 使用编辑器插件
一些流行的代码编辑器,如Visual Studio Code,提供了HTML压缩插件。
3. 服务器端压缩
在服务器端对HTML文件进行压缩,可以进一步提高加载速度。
技巧三:优化CSS和JavaScript
CSS和JavaScript是影响网页加载速度的重要因素。以下是一些优化方法:
1. 优化CSS选择器
尽量使用简单的CSS选择器,避免使用复杂的嵌套选择器。
2. 合并CSS和JavaScript文件
将多个CSS和JavaScript文件合并成一个文件,可以减少HTTP请求次数,从而提高加载速度。
3. 延迟加载JavaScript
将非关键的JavaScript代码延迟加载,可以避免阻塞页面渲染。
技巧四:使用CDN
CDN(内容分发网络)可以将您的网站内容分发到全球各地的服务器,从而降低加载时间。以下是一些CDN提供商:
- Cloudflare
- Amazon CloudFront
- MaxCDN
技巧五:利用缓存
利用浏览器缓存和服务器缓存可以显著提高网页加载速度。以下是一些缓存策略:
1. 设置合理的缓存过期时间
为静态资源设置合理的缓存过期时间,可以确保用户在下次访问时直接从缓存中获取资源。
2. 使用缓存控制头
通过设置缓存控制头,可以控制浏览器和服务器缓存资源的策略。
通过以上五大技巧,您可以有效提升HTML渲染速度,为用户提供流畅的网页体验。在优化过程中,请密切关注页面加载速度的变化,以便及时调整策略。
